WebMetaphyseal erosion and widening with a sclerotic border at the distal radial growth plate is compatible with gymnast wrist. This is a chronic stress injury due to axial overload of the physis, most often seen in elite gymnasts. WebGymnast wrist (distal radial epiphysitis) is a term used to describe an overuse injury involving the growth plate of the radius (the forearm bone that connects to the wrist). This overuse has been described as a stress reaction (irritation or inflammation) or stress fracture (widening or associated bony changes) of the growth plate. C hronic wrist pain is a common complaint among both elite and nonelite gymnasts, with a reported prevalence ranging from 46-79% of participants (3,7,18).

WebGymnast Wrist Xray / Diagnositc Tests PA. lateral and Oblique views of the wrist indicated. May be normal or demonstrate suble widening of the physis and soft tissue swelling, physeal irregularity, cystic changes, and fragmentation of the metaphysis (pseudorickets).
